John Whistler 

  B. Apr 8, 1800 D. Apr 27, 1873

John and Anna had been married 26 years when Anna's father Jacob died. John Whistler was named executor to the estate, and since he was the son of Jacob's youngest daughter, he must have been well thought of by the old man. The book "The House of Spitler" by Gale Spitler Honeyman outlines the estate and how it was settled. Her book is invaluable in research on the Spitlers and the Whislers.

m. Anna Spitler 4/20/1820 Botetourt Co. VA.

 Children: Susannah 1821, Samuel 1822, Henry(himself), Esther 1828, Anna 1829, John Whisler Jr. 1831, Jacob 1834, David 1836.

 

John undoubtedly embraced his wifes families Moravian roots at least in the first part of their long marriage. By 1852, they had been baptised into the Church of the Brethren, and they were leaders in the new church in Udell IA, according to her obituary.
